Let’s just say you are “behind other lawyers” as you’ve suggested. Which lawyers are these? Are they also 2019 grads? Also making about your salary? Also have your bills & expenses?
What about doctors? Or teachers? Are you behind them too? Where does the comparison end?

I suggest you stop comparing yourself and start focusing on your journey and your journey only. If you want to know how well you’re doing for your retirement then run your numbers. Get on an investment calculator and look at how much you would have at retirement based on your current account value, expected contribution, the rate of return & the time horizon.
Comparing the 5 & 10 year returns on index funds is a far more worthwhile comparison than comparing yourself to other individuals who have no bearing on your retirement.
